A couple of kinds of center can offer a therapeutic environment, including: This focuses on detoxification and preparing an individual for a longer period within a therapeutic community through extensive counseling. An individual looking for long-term treatment for extreme forms of addicting condition would live in a home for between 6 and 12 months with on-site personnel and others in healing.
This provides a supervised, short-term remain in housing to assist people engage with obligations and adjust to a new, independent life without on-going substance use. Recovery housing includes advice on dealing with finances and finding work, in addition to supplying the connection in between a person throughout the final phases of healing and neighborhood assistance services.

These might assist the recuperating private fulfill others with the same addictive condition which typically enhances motivation and reduces feelings of isolation. They can likewise act as a helpful source of education, neighborhood, and info. Examples consist of Alcoholics Confidential (AA) and Narcotics Anonymous (NA). People who are battle with other types of dependency can discover self-help groups in their neighborhood either by an internet search or by asking a doctor or nurse for info.
Nevertheless, people most frequently utilize medications during detoxification to manage withdrawal signs. The medication will vary depending upon the substance that the person is addicted to. Longer-term usage of medications helps to reduce yearnings and prevent relapse, or a go back to using the compound after having actually recovered from addiction. Medication is not a standalone treatment for dependency and need to accompany other management methods such as psychiatric therapy.

People in treatment programs must also receive testing for infectious illness that might have arised from specific high-risk circumstances related to their addicting disorders such as HIV, hepatitis, and tuberculosis. Substance-related disorders are persistent, intricate illness that require prolonged, intensive treatment. The kind of substance involved and the intensity of the addiction will determine the course of treatmentTreatment typically starts with cleansing, utilizing medicine to minimize withdrawal symptoms while a compound leaves the system.
An individual will in some cases start a 6-to-12-month rehab program in a dedicated facility. Following this, they may reside in monitored housing while they adjust to handling financial resources and finding employment. Particular medications can likewise serve to handle extended withdrawal symptoms and support sobriety in some individuals. Treatment does not appear to be controlling the desire to utilize drugs.
There is no one single approach to the treatment of addicting conditions. Depending upon the addictive disorder, medications might be used to help achieve and preserve abstinence. Monitor your drug use, consisting of when and just how much you use. This will give you a better sense of the role the dependency is playing in your life. List the pros and cons of quitting, along with the costs and benefits of continuing your drug use. Think about the important things that are essential to you, such as your partner, your kids, your animals, your profession, or your health.
Ask yourself if there's anything avoiding you from changing. What could assist you make the change?Remind yourself of the factors you wish to change. Believe about your previous attempts at recovery, if any. What worked? What didn't? Set particular, measurable goals, such as a start date or limits on your drug use.
